Cultivating expertise Determined to better handle future childbirth experiences and support other foreign mothers in China, Ruth devoted herself to learning Mandarin and becoming a certified doula, gaining a deeper understanding of professional practices. They provide doula services, breastfeeding support, and consulting for foreign mothers in China as well as Chinese mothers in international marriages. Ruth believes China is "a great place to be pregnant and have a baby for foreign mothers" because it offers a wide range of hospital options. "One of the things I'm passionate about is connecting birth workers across China, both Chinese and foreign, to work together so that we can improve the birthing experience for women," she said.
